Lecture Notes: Reaction to T-Pain's Song Contest Controversy

Introduction

  • Discussion on T-Pain's song contest and controversy.
  • T-Pain ran a music competition with a significant prize, including:
    • A home studio.
    • A feature from T-Pain.
    • A professional video.
    • A trip to Las Vegas.

Allegations and Controversy

  • The controversy involves a cheating scandal in the contest.
  • A group called HMD (Help Me Devon) allegedly manipulated voting.
  • HMD is a group led by a producer named Devon.
  • Allegedly, HMD members paid to manipulate votes in favor of a contestant named Yousef.

Evidence of Cheating

  • Allegations that Yousef and HMD organized vote manipulation.
  • HMD members were instructed to spam high scores for Yousef and low scores for others.
  • Use of "raids" on Twitch to funnel votes.
  • Streaming evidence showing organized vote spamming.

Reaction from T-Pain

  • T-Pain's reaction was one of anger and disbelief.
  • He accused Devon and Yousef of deliberately manipulating the contest.
